Understanding Authentication and Authorization

Before diving into security strategies, it’s vital to grasp the difference between authentication and authorization. Authentication is the process of verifying who the user is, while authorization determines what an authenticated user is allowed to do. Blazor provides a seamless method for implementing these processes, leveraging .NET’s security features. Developers must keenly focus on integrating reliable authentication systems that not only validate a user's identity but also enforce strict access-control policies based on user roles.

1. Secure Credentials Transmission

A fundamental strategy to bolster your web application's defenses involves ensuring secure transmission of user credentials. Implementing HTTPS across your entire application prevents attackers from eavesdropping on sensitive information like passwords during transmission. It's a straightforward step that dramatically reduces the risk of credential theft. Using protocols like TLS (Transport Layer Security) is crucial for encrypting data, thereby securing the interaction between client and server and enhancing overall blazor authorization principles.

2. Role-Based Access Control (RBAC)

To optimize your authorization strategy, incorporating Role-Based Access Control (RBAC) can be exceptionally beneficial. RBAC allows you to assign permissions to specific roles within the application, streamlining user management and enhancing security. For instance, administrators might have access to all resources, while standard users may have restricted access based on their roles. This stratification simplifies permission management while minimizing the risk of unauthorized access. Achieving this in Blazor is facilitated by utilizing built-in claims and policies, allowing for a flexible yet secure authorization framework.

3. Implementing Multi-Factor Authentication (MFA)

Enhancing authentication processes through Multi-Factor Authentication (MFA) adds an extra layer of security to your web application. By requiring users to verify their identity via multiple methods—such as SMS codes, email confirmations, or authentication apps—you significantly reduce the likelihood of account compromise. MFA has gained popularity due to its effectiveness in thwarting unauthorized access attempts and should be a standard practice for any web application leveraging Blazor for user authentication.

4. Regular Security Audits and Updates

Security isn't a one-time effort; it requires ongoing vigilance. Conducting regular security audits helps identify vulnerabilities within your application before they're exploited. Integrate automated tools to continually monitor your code, dependencies, and server configurations for potential security gaps. Furthermore, keep your Blazor framework and any third-party libraries up to date. Timely updates often include patches for security vulnerabilities, ensuring your application remains resilient against emerging threats.

5. Logging and Monitoring

Effective logging and monitoring practices play a pivotal role in detecting and responding to security incidents in real-time. Implement comprehensive logging mechanisms to track user actions, access attempts, and system errors. This tracking not only helps you understand user behavior but also serves as a valuable resource during forensic investigations if a breach occurs. Additionally, employing monitoring tools that can trigger alerts for suspicious activities enhances your application's ability to respond proactively to security threats.
